Output efc1cbb904388cc2c6bbbca97b984f52e47644506ea9760fd6517572209bf916:0

value
321404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 321b9036b7f92aca30e0e60a6d5e8b002abfe2d5 OP_EQUAL
address
MCU739zMArorCv4MyLAAaW6ww7W7YKvNTE
transaction
efc1cbb904388cc2c6bbbca97b984f52e47644506ea9760fd6517572209bf916
spent
true